Mission

Dakota's Adults' mission is to provide exceptional services that transform the lives of people impacted by disabilities. We achieve our mission by providing 24/7 supports and individually tailored service (Continued on Schedule O)(Continued from Part III)to people with intellectual, developmental, and physical disabilities throughout the region. We work towards a day when all people impacted by disabilities live well.

Dakota's Adults, Inc (hereafter Dakota Adults) provides residential supports to 12 people who have a variety of intellectual, developmental and physical disabilities. Living Well Disability Services, which manages Dakota Adults, is recognized as a high-quality disability service provider especially for people who have complex medical conditions otherwise difficult to serve in typical residential or community settings. Living Well Disability Services offers a robust wellness program tailored to the interests and requirements of each person.(Continued on Schedule O)(Continued from Part III)Residential: Started by families as a children's home (Dakota's Children), Living Well Disability Services continues to set the gold standard for 24/7 residential supports for people with intellectual, physical, and developmental disabilities. Dakota Adults was built in 1981 to accommodate the first group of children who were now turning 22. Dakota Adults was funded with a Housing and Urban Development (HUD) mortgage. Because of the HUD funding, this home was separately incorporated to comply with HUD's requirements. Living Well Disability Services is leveraging technology to better support independence for people whom we serve.Well trained, full- and part-time staff provide exceptional individualized support so that each person can live well. Living Well Disability Services serves a broad spectrum of people with intellectual, developmental, and physical disabilities such as cerebral palsy, Down syndrome, multiple sclerosis, autism, and brain injury. These may be complicated by health issues related to aging, diabetes, Alzheimer's, and medical fragility. We support people who have dual diagnoses of intellectual disabilities and mental health.
